The most common issue with double glazed windows is that they turn foggy or cloudy. The gap between two glass panes is the cause. The window manufacturers have devised an exclusive method to address this problem, which is known as defogging. To do this it is done by drilling an opening in the window and use a chemical to eliminate the moisture. Then, they remove the air and reseal.
